Some aspects to keep in mind when you Work From Home. Bear in mind that the work/life balance is just as crucial now as it was when you were employed by a company. With your computer to hand, it is very easy to keep going back online, checking on your Internet Business, to find out whether you have any new leads. This can interfere with family life if it is taking place all day and all evening.
Having an Internet Business means that you could certainly be working with other companies to be found all over the world, so it is likely that opportunities for Online Jobs could come in any time of the day or night. You can therefore justify the need to keep going back to the PC to be certain that you are not missing any work.
Where feasible, try to have a section of the home where you work – a study, a spare bedroom, some other space. Think of this section as a version of going to the office. When you are doing your job, you are not to be bothered by your family and friends. Your hours are set – this may mean that you decide to begin your day early and finish early, or you begin late and finish late, or may even mean that you take a long mid-day break but begin early in the day and work until later in the evening. When you Work From Home, you make the rules!
Another likely problem is that you feel you should work 7 days a week, because it is your own business. If you do this, you may quickly become exhausted and you will no longer take pleasure in your life working from your family home, nor will your family be benefitting from this big career transformation. If you are working 7 days a week, keep in mind that this should still not increase above the normal five day week working hour pattern, so work fewer hours each day and take pleasure from the time you have with your partner and youngsters.
Once this pattern is decided, be certain that you do not go into your work area at other periods. Reflect on your old work life, did you return home from work at the end of the day and then pop back later, just to ensure nothing new was occurring? Most probably not! Therefore, use the same policy with Online Jobs. Keep your work life and home life away from each other.
